Description

Technical Field

[0001] This utility model relates to the field of cabinet storage technology, specifically to a swing-arm lifting storage basket assembled inside a cabinet. Background Technology

[0002] With the continuous upgrading of modern home kitchen functions and the demand for efficient space utilization, lift-up storage racks, with their flexible access and space optimization features, have become a key component of intelligent kitchen storage systems. In the existing technical field, Chinese utility model patent CN2024224017380 discloses a swing-arm type lift-up storage basket assembled in a cabinet. This basket achieves its lifting function through a swing-arm mechanism composed of a shell, telescopic cylinder, front short swing arm, rear long swing arm, connecting spring, main spring, and chain. However, this swing-arm type lift-up storage basket has the following shortcomings in use:

[0003] When the chain is unlocked, the telescopic cylinder, connecting spring, and main spring reset synchronously during the basket's return process, generating a superimposed driving force that causes the basket to quickly enter the cabinet. When the chain is locked, the combined driving force formed by the reset of the telescopic cylinder, auxiliary spring, and main spring is further enhanced. Due to the lack of an effective damping or speed adjustment mechanism, the basket's return speed exhibits a non-linear surge. This dynamic characteristic easily causes items inside the basket to shake violently, slide, or even fall due to inertial forces, which not only reduces safety but also creates a technical gap in compatibility with the sophisticated storage needs of modern kitchens.

[0004] Given these problems in existing technologies, it is necessary to develop a new lift-up storage kitchen rack to overcome the aforementioned shortcomings. Utility Model Content

[0005] In view of this, this utility model proposes a swing-arm lifting storage basket that can be installed in a cabinet. By adding a telescopic rod, the storage basket can be returned to its original position smoothly, reducing the risk of items shifting or falling due to inertia during storage.

[0036] In an embodiment of this utility model, a telescopic rod 18 is also provided inside the housing 11. The fixed end of the telescopic rod 18 is fixed in the upper rear part inside the housing 11, and the telescopic end of the telescopic rod 18 moves against the rear side wall of the long swing arm 132. When the storage basket moves into the cabinet, the rear long swing arm 132 pushes the telescopic end of the telescopic rod 18 to retract. When the storage basket moves out of the cabinet, the rear long swing arm 132 gradually disengages from the telescopic rod 18, and the telescopic end of the telescopic rod 18 gradually extends back to its original position.

[0037] In an embodiment of this utility model, a swing-arm type lifting storage basket installed in a cabinet has the following characteristics: when the storage basket is pulled down, the rear long swing arm 132 rotates counterclockwise around the first mounting post 114 and the front short swing arm 131 rotates counterclockwise around the second mounting post 115. At this time, the telescopic cylinder 12 also rotates counterclockwise. Because the telescopic end of the telescopic cylinder 12 is hinged to the third mounting post 116, during the aforementioned rotation, the telescopic end of the telescopic cylinder 12 will retract. At the same time, as the rear long swing arm 132 is pulled, the chain 151 drives the connecting spring 141 to stretch. The swing of the rear long swing arm 132 will also cause the main spring 142 to enter the stretched state. The rear long swing arm 132 gradually disengages from the telescopic rod 18, and the telescopic end of the telescopic rod 18 gradually extends back to its original position. The telescopic cylinder 12, the connecting spring 141, and the main spring 142 are designed to balance the weight of the storage basket itself and the weight of the stored items, so that the storage basket can operate more smoothly when it is pulled down or pushed up, and it is also easier to operate.

[0038] When the storage basket is pushed upward, the rear long swing arm 132 rotates clockwise around the first mounting post 114 and the front short swing arm 131 rotates clockwise around the second mounting post 115. The telescopic cylinder 12 also rotates clockwise. At this time, the telescopic end of the telescopic cylinder 12 returns to its original position and extends. The connecting spring 141 resets and drives the chain 151 to move. The main spring 142 resets and causes the storage basket to enter the cabinet. During this process, the rear long swing arm 132 pushes against the telescopic end of the telescopic rod 18 to retract. The telescopic rod 18 acts as a stop and decelerates the long swing arm 132 during this process, so that the storage basket returns to its original position smoothly, reducing the risk of items in the storage basket shifting or falling due to inertia during storage.

[0039] In the embodiments of this utility model, the telescopic rod 18 is preferably a hydraulic damping rod. The hydraulic damping rod has a mature structure and is easy to purchase. The square frame 112 of the housing 11 is integrally provided with a locking frame 1122. The fixed end of the telescopic rod 18 is locked in the locking frame 1122. The telescopic rod 18 is fixed by the locking frame, and there is no need to set up a separate fixing structure. Its structure is relatively simple.

[0040] like Figure 2 and Figure 3 As shown, the housing 11 is also provided with a damping groove 119 that slides with the lower end of the rear long swing arm 132. The damping groove 119 and the square frame 112 are an integral structure. On the one hand, the damping groove 119 can guide the rotation of the rear long swing arm 132; on the other hand, when the storage basket is pulled down, the damping groove 119 increases the resistance of the movement of the rear long swing arm 132, thereby increasing the resistance encountered by the storage basket when it descends. This increase in resistance helps to keep the storage basket upright during the lifting and lowering process, thereby preventing the items from tipping over during the process.

[0041] In this embodiment, the swing arm mechanism also includes a press lock 171, a lock body 172, and a secondary force spring 143. One end of the secondary force spring 143 is connected to the upper end of the chain 151, and the lower end of the secondary force spring 143 is connected to the rear long swing arm 132. The stiffness coefficient of the secondary force spring 143 is greater than that of the connecting spring 141. The press lock 171 is fixedly inserted through the side of the housing 11, and the lock body 172 is located in the middle of the chain 151. The locking hook of the press lock 171 engages / disengages from the lock body 172 to lock or unlock the chain 151.

[0042] When the storage basket contains a heavy object, pressing the latch 171 engages the hook of the latch 171, locking the chain 151. When the storage basket is pulled down, the rear long swing arm 132 rotates counterclockwise around the first mounting post 114, and the front short swing arm 131 rotates counterclockwise around the second mounting post 115, simultaneously rotating the telescopic cylinder 12 counterclockwise. During this process, the telescopic end of the telescopic cylinder 12 retracts, and because the chain 151 is locked, the secondary force spring 143 is stretched. Furthermore, due to the swinging action of the rear long swing arm 132, the main force spring 142 is also stretched. With the help of the push-lock 171, lock body 172 and auxiliary force spring 143, when the storage basket is loaded with a heavier object, the auxiliary force spring 143 with a larger stiffness coefficient can be used to balance the weight of the stored object, so that the heavier storage basket is easier to push up and pull down, and the whole process is more stable.

[0043] In this embodiment, the auxiliary force spring 143, the main force spring 142, the first mounting column 114, and the telescopic cylinder 12 are arranged in a top-to-bottom order at the connection point with the rear long swing arm 132. This arrangement makes the internal component layout of the swing arm mechanism more reasonable, the overall arrangement more neat, and ensures that the components do not interfere with each other during operation, thereby improving the overall operational stability and reliability of the swing arm mechanism.
